LA Election: Garcetti wins, Measure D approved, and more
Los Angeles is waking up to a new mayor. Former City Councilman Eric Garcetti clinched 54 percent of the vote in yesterday's election.

The race was often contentious, and certainly expensive, with each candidate raising millions, and outside groups pouring in even more.
Los Angeles city voters Tuesday also decided to dramatically limit the number of medical marijuana dispensaries, approving Measure D by a 63 to 37 margin. Measure F, which would have allowed an unlimited number of dispensaries, failed 59 to 41 percent. Measure E, which was abandoned by supporters, also failed.
